Method for automated prevention of a collision
11673545 · 2023-06-13
Assignee
Inventors
Cpc classification
B60W50/14
PERFORMING OPERATIONS; TRANSPORTING
B60W30/0956
PERFORMING OPERATIONS; TRANSPORTING
B60Q5/006
PERFORMING OPERATIONS; TRANSPORTING
B60W10/18
PERFORMING OPERATIONS; TRANSPORTING
B60W30/09
PERFORMING OPERATIONS; TRANSPORTING
B60W2554/00
PERFORMING OPERATIONS; TRANSPORTING
B60W50/16
PERFORMING OPERATIONS; TRANSPORTING
B60Q1/525
PERFORMING OPERATIONS; TRANSPORTING
B60W10/04
PERFORMING OPERATIONS; TRANSPORTING
B60W30/095
PERFORMING OPERATIONS; TRANSPORTING
B60Q1/46
PERFORMING OPERATIONS; TRANSPORTING
B60W2554/4044
PERFORMING OPERATIONS; TRANSPORTING
B60W50/0097
PERFORMING OPERATIONS; TRANSPORTING
International classification
B60W30/09
PERFORMING OPERATIONS; TRANSPORTING
B60Q9/00
PERFORMING OPERATIONS; TRANSPORTING
B60W30/095
PERFORMING OPERATIONS; TRANSPORTING
B60W50/00
PERFORMING OPERATIONS; TRANSPORTING
B60W50/14
PERFORMING OPERATIONS; TRANSPORTING
Abstract
In a method for automated avoidance of a collision of a vehicle with an object in the surroundings of the vehicle, multiple vehicle paths are predicted and each one is weighted with a vehicle path probability, the vehicle surroundings are recorded with an imaging vehicle sensor, an object in the vehicle surroundings is captured, at least one object path in the vehicle surroundings is predicted and is weighted with an object path probability, one of the vehicle paths is tested for collision with the at least one object path and if a collision is possible, a collision probability with the at least one object path is calculated, a weighting criterion for an overall collision probability of the vehicle with the object is ascertained and a test is performed of whether the weighting criterion exceeds a threshold and if the threshold is exceeded a collision avoidance maneuver is triggered.
Claims
1. A method for automated avoidance of a collision of a vehicle (10) with an object in the surroundings of the vehicle (10) in which: a) multiple vehicle paths (12, 14, 16) for the vehicle (10) are predicted based on driving dynamics data of the vehicle (10) and an error probability distribution of the driving dynamics data of the vehicle (10) and each is weighted with a vehicle path probability; b) the vehicle surroundings are captured by an imaging vehicle sensor; c) an object (20) is detected in the vehicle surroundings; d) at least one object path (22, 24) in the vehicle surroundings is predicted and is weighted with an object path probability, e) one of the vehicle paths (12, 14, 16) is tested for collision with the at least one object path (22, 24) and if a collision is possible, a collision probability with the at least one object path (22, 24) is calculated, f) a weighting criterion for an overall probability of collision of the vehicle (10) with the object (20) is ascertained and tested for whether the weighting criterion exceeds a threshold, g) a collision avoidance maneuver is triggered when the threshold is exceeded.
2. The method according to claim 1, wherein multiple object paths (22, 24) are predicted, and each is weighted with an object path probability, wherein one of the vehicle paths (12, 14, 16) and one of the object paths (22, 24) are tested in pairs for the possibility of collision and if a collision is possible that pair is weighted with a collision probability.
3. The method according to claim 2, wherein the multiple object paths (22, 24) are ascertained on the basis of object capture data and an error probability distribution of the object capture data.
4. The method according to claim 1, wherein the collision probability is ascertained from the vehicle path probability and the object path probability.
5. The method according to claim 1, wherein the weighting criterion is formed by summation of multiple collision probabilities.
6. The method according to claim 1, wherein the weighting criterion is formed by a weighted summation of multiple collision probabilities.
7. The method according to claim 1, wherein the weighting criterion is formed by summation of a predetermined number of selected collision probabilities.
8. The method according to claim 1, wherein the vehicle path probabilities are tested for exceeding a threshold and the collision probability is calculated only for vehicle paths (12, 14, 16) that exceed the threshold.
9. The method according to claim 1, wherein multiple objects in the vehicle surroundings are captured, a priority is assigned to a respective object with respect to the other objects captured and method steps d through g are carried out for a predetermined number of highest priority objects.
10. Method according to claim 1, wherein the collision avoidance maneuver comprises an audible, visible or tactile warning output by an automotive system.
11. Method according to claim 1, wherein the collision avoidance maneuver comprises a speed of the vehicle (10) being altered by an automotive system.
12. Method according to claim 1, wherein the collision avoidance maneuver comprises the vehicle being automatically guided along a path that does not intersect the at least one object path (22, 24) and/or along a path of a lower collision probability.
13. Method according to claim 1, wherein the collision avoidance maneuver is triggered by a microprocessor integrated into a camera module and is predetermined for at least one automotive system.
14. The method according to claim 1, wherein one of the vehicle paths (14) is predicted based on the driving dynamics data of the vehicle (10) and the remaining vehicle paths (12, 16) are predicted based on the error probability distribution of the driving dynamics data.
15. The method according to claim 1, wherein the remaining vehicle paths are estimated from the error probability distribution of at least one of a yaw rate, a steering angle, a transverse acceleration, and a speed of the vehicle.
16. The method according to claim 1, wherein one of the object paths (22) is predicted based on an instantaneous position and instantaneous velocity vector of the object and the remaining object path (24) is predicted based on an inaccuracy in the instantaneous position and the instantaneous velocity vector of the object.
17. The method according to claim 1, wherein each of the vehicle paths and the at least one object path are tested in pairs for collision and given a collision probability and the overall probability of collision is obtained by adding the collision probabilities of each of the tested pairs of vehicle paths and the at least one object path.
Description
BRIEF DESCRIPTION OF THE DRAWINGS
(1) Additional advantages, properties and features of the invention will now be explained by the following description of preferred embodiments of the invention with reference to the accompanying drawings, in which:
(2)
(3)
DESCRIPTION
(4)
(5) In this example, the camera system in the vehicle 10 comprises a region of the surroundings of the vehicle 10 in front of the vehicle in the direction of travel. An imaging sensor of the camera system supplies an image data stream, from which an object capture module that is integrated into the camera system detects an object 20, namely a pedestrian, and tracks it/him within the continuous data stream. The object capture module ascertains continuously from the image data stream the instantaneous position of the object 20 as well as its speed and direction of movement. The speed and direction of movement in particular are supplied as a velocity vector having at least two direction components. Based on the instantaneous position of the object 20, the speed and direction of movement, an object path 22 for a predetermined evaluation time horizon is extrapolated. A future position is calculated for multiple points in time in particular, and an object path 22 is formed from this data.
(6) A predetermined time horizon for the vehicle path 16 is estimated for the vehicle 10 from instantaneous driving dynamics data, in particular the yaw rate, the steering angle, transverse acceleration and/or speed. A single-track model in particular is used for this estimate. Additional vehicle paths 12, 16 are estimated from the error probability distributions for the yaw rate, the steering angle, the transverse acceleration and/or the speed. A respective probability or reliability of the estimate of the respective vehicle path 12, 14, 16 is obtained from the error probability distribution of the driving dynamics data. For example, the estimated vehicle path 16 is weighted with a probability of 0.5, and the vehicle paths 12, 14 are each weighted with a probability of 0.25. In another embodiment, which is not described in greater detail, but is otherwise identical, the error probability distribution of the driving dynamics data also takes into account model inaccuracies in the single-track model or some other driving dynamic model that is used as well as the time dependence of the reliability of the estimate for future points in time of the time horizon.
(7) In the simplified example of
(8) The vehicle paths 12, 14, 16 are each tested for collision with the object path 22. To do so, the estimated positions of the vehicle along the respective vehicle path at the increments of the time horizon can be compared with the estimated positions of the object along the object path 22 and tested for correspondence. This comparison is always made in pairs for each vehicle path 12, 14, 16 and each object 20. If a correspondence of a vehicle path 12, 14, 16 and an object path 22 is ascertained within the time horizon, i.e., a potential collision of the vehicle 10 and the object 20 is ascertained, a collision probability is calculated for the respective vehicle path 12, 14, 16 and the object path 22. The collision probability is obtained by multiplying the vehicle path probability times the object path probability.
(9)
(10) After calculating the collision probabilities of the potentially colliding paths, the evaluation criterion for the overall collision probability of the vehicle 10 with the object 20 is calculated by adding the collision probabilities of the colliding pairs of vehicle path and object path. In this example, the overall collision probability is 0.75.
(11) In a simplified example, the overall collision probability is compared with a threshold value, e.g., 0.7. Since the overall collision probability exceeds the threshold, a collision avoidance maneuver is initiated. In another embodiment, which also corresponds to the embodiment in
(12) In the simplest case, the vehicle is braked to a stop as quickly as possible as a collision avoidance maneuver. To do so, a microprocessor of the camera system, with which the collision avoidance method according to the invention is implemented, sends an emergency brake signal to a brake control unit.
(13) In another embodiment, which corresponds to the example according to
(14) The embodiment of the method according to the invention represented in
(15) As an example and in simplified terms, in addition to the object path 22, which is ascertained on the basis of an instantaneous position and an instantaneous velocity vector, an additional object path 24, which is a potential object path because of the inaccuracy or deviations from the true value of the instantaneous position and the instantaneous velocity vector is also represented. On the basis of the error probability distribution, the object path 22 is weighted with a probability of 0.75, and the object path 24 is weighted with a probability of 0.25.
(16) As shown in the example in
(17) The features of all the embodiments and variants described here may be combined in any desired manner as long as they are not contradictory or were explained as mutually exclusive alternatives.
LIST OF REFERENCE NUMERALS
(18) 10 vehicle
(19) 12, 14, 16 vehicle paths
(20) 20 object
(21) 22, 24 object paths